Prevents food waste

Some people think that fresh vegetables can stay longer in the refrigerator, but the excess humidity in the environment can develop molds and bacteria. In the case of cooked food, the dish could expose to the atmosphere with temperature level and moisture until you dispatch it to the destined address. You can prevent microbes from dwelling in the food by sealing the product inside the vacuum pack. When you remove oxygen from the food, molds cannot survive without enough air. The next time you keep food in the refrigerator or storeroom, don’t forget to seal it in a vacuum pouch.
